Transaction f51ccbe8aec5bb76671bf0f92b40032f904d13ed925e9f37fa90dcdd577e7606
1 Input
1 Output
-
f51ccbe8aec5bb76671bf0f92b40032f904d13ed925e9f37fa90dcdd577e7606:0
- value
- 625161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 738777729b5bc503a5ab2894a97dee03c22713ae OP_EQUAL
- address
- 3CDsuzGFmhcFZeWut39xD4RicHkbLWFgBu